What to do in Priverno, Italy
Priverno is a beautiful and historic town located in the province of Latina in the Lazio region of Italy. This charming town is famous for its medieval architecture, picturesque countryside, and rich history. The town of Priverno is a popular tourist destination in Italy and is a perfect place to spend a memorable vacation. In this article, we will explore some of the top tourist attractions in Priverno.
1. The Cathedral of Priverno: The Cathedral of Priverno is one of the main tourist attractions in the town. This beautiful cathedral is located in the heart of Priverno and is famous for its stunning architecture and rich history. The cathedral dates back to the 11th century and features a beautiful bell tower, intricate frescoes, and beautiful stained glass windows. The cathedral is a must-visit for anyone interested in history and architecture.
2. The Ninfa Gardens: The Ninfa Gardens is a stunning park located just outside of Priverno. This stunning park is a popular picnic spot for tourists and locals alike. The park features several picturesque waterfalls, beautiful flowers, and meandering streams that create a peaceful and serene atmosphere. The Ninfa Gardens are a perfect place to relax and enjoy a peaceful afternoon in the beautiful countryside.
3. The Tower of Annibaldi: The Tower of Annibaldi is another popular tourist attraction in Priverno. This beautiful tower dates back to the 12th century and is one of the few remaining medieval towers in Italy. The tower is famous for its stunning views of the surrounding countryside and is a popular spot for photography enthusiasts.
4. The Santa Maria delle Grazie Church: The Santa Maria delle Grazie Church is a beautiful church located in the heart of Priverno. This beautiful church dates back to the 16th century and features stunning frescoes, intricate carvings, and beautiful stained glass windows. The church is a must-visit for anyone interested in history and art.
